Recently, we spoke to Edwin Marmolejos, an 18 year-old student from the Dominican Republic, who is currently enrolled in the Dual Degree in Business Administration + Data and Business Analytics.
This particular dual degree combination provides the ability to gain highly technical, data-focused skills, alongside the more general business management knowledge necessary in all corporate environments. With this dual degree, students can go on to have highly successful careers in large corporations, especially as their ability to effectively integrate both management and technology catches top recruiters’ attention.
The fact is, data is an increasingly integral part of business operations, and having a skilled manager who can also organize, extract and analyze data to influence on-going strategic decisions is immensely valuable to organizations worldwide.

Why did you decide to study the Dual Degree in Business Administration + Data and Business Analytics at IE University?
I enrolled in the dual degree as it deals with a combination of both data and business, which made me think it was a truly complete option. Aside from the program itself, I decided to study at IE University because of the great diversity here, and for all the opportunities on offer such as seminars, labs, and many networking opportunities. I was particularly interested in the Finance Lab, which is really popular. Unfortunately, I couldn’t get in because they were all full, but I’m planning to join next year.
How do you find the classroom experience?
I find the methodology that we use in class to be really useful to help me organize my time. The professors do a really good job of making everybody contribute during classes, which makes it a more interactive experience.
Are you involved in any extracurricular activities?
I attended the Virtual Reality 101 seminar, where they explain how virtual reality works from start to finish. Then there’s a wide variety of clubs such as the boxing club, which is a new club that I’m going to be joining soon, and various sports teams like the basketball team and the soccer team, which I’m currently a member of.
What’s the highlight of your experience so far?
I think the biggest highlight of the dual degree for me is that we can use knowledge from one degree and apply it in the other. Many classes really implement knowledge from both degrees, and that will help us in the end to understand both programs.
Any recommendations for future students?
If I had any recommendations for future students, I would say that the most important thing here at IE University is to network. Build relationships with other people from different parts of the world. In the end, this will help you be better as a professional and as a person.
